Highest-paying physician specialty in the 15 largest US cities

Plastic surgery is the highest-paid physician speciality for midcareer practitioners (eight to 14 years) in New York City, the largest U.S. city.

Here are the highest-paying physician specialities in the 15 largest U.S. cities, compiled using Medscape’s 2022 salary reporter: 

1. New York City

Plastic surgery and aesthetic medicine: $534,161

2. Los Angeles 

Plastic surgery and aesthetic medicine: $501,453

3. Chicago 

Cardiology: $458,997

4. Houston

Plastic surgery and aesthetic medicine: $510,827

5. Phoenix

Orthopedics: $453,192

6. Philadelphia

Orthopedics: $426,856

7. San Antonio

Orthopedics: $429,245 

8. San Diego 

Cardiology: $436,799

9. Dallas 

Orthopedics: $466,242

10. San Jose, Calif. 

Radiology: $432,950

11. Austin, Texas 

Orthopedics: $453,709

12. Jacksonville, Fla. 

Emergency medicine: $362,485

13. Fort Worth, Texas

Orthopedics: $466,242

14. Columbus, Ohio 

Orthopedics: $429,270

15. Charlotte, N.C. 

Orthopedics: $455,991
